Define the Lymphocytes
They are agranulocytes. The nucleus occupies approximately the entire cell. They vary in size from 6- 18 mm diameter; sometimes divide in small and large lymphocytes. Lymphocytes build up 30% to 40% of all leukocytes. Lymphocytes come in two categorizes: B cells (those that mature in bone marrow) and T-cells (those that mature in the thymus). Let us get to know them. B-cells, while stimulated, mature into plasma cells.
These are the cells which generate antibodies. A specific B cell is tuned to a particular germ, and when the germ is availabe in the body, the B-cell clones itself and generates millions of antibodies designed to eliminate the germ. T-cells, on the other hand, in fact bump up against cells and kill them. T-cells termed as Killer T-cells can detect cells in our body which are harboring viruses, and when it detects such type of a cell, it kills it. Two other types of T-cells, termed as Helper and Suppressor T-cells help sensitize killer T-cells and control the immune Response.
